#9bc200 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bc200 is composed of 60.8% red, 76.1%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 72.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 38%. #9bc200 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ff00 with #378500. Closest websafe color is: #99cc00.

#9bc200 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9bc200 has RGB values of R:155, G:194,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:1,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 10207744.

Hex triplet 9bc200 #9bc200
RGB Decimal 155, 194, 0 rgb(155,194,0)
RGB Percent 60.8, 76.1, 0 rgb(60.8%,76.1%,0%)
CMYK 20, 0, 100, 24
HSL 72.1°, 100, 38 hsl(72.1,100%,38%)
HSV (or HSB) 72.1°, 100, 76.1
Web Safe 99cc00 #99cc00
CIE-LAB 73.254, -33.972, 73.522
XYZ 32.809, 45.552, 7.064
xyY 0.384, 0.533, 45.552
CIE-LCH 73.254, 80.991, 114.8
CIE-LUV 73.254, -18.892, 83.533
Hunter-Lab 67.492, -31.339, 41.039
Binary 10011011, 11000010, 00000000

Shades and Tints of #9bc200

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1100 is the darkest color, while #fffffd is the lightest one.
